Year 6 graduation song 

Each year, our Year 6s prepare a graduation song to mark the end of their time in the Junior School.

 

There are lots of restrictions around singing at the moment, but our talented students rose to the challenge and performed My Shot from the musical Hamilton.

The video and audio had to be recorded separately and then edited together by the talented Ms Radford who told us, "The song lyrics speak affirmations into the lives of the students as they move on from Junior School. For all these reasons, and because we used a lot of creativity, we enjoyed making the music video and watching it at graduation."

 

Well done everyone (and top marks to Ms Radford!)

Year 5 band program

Nicole Bull, Year 5 Band Co-ordinator

 

With government restrictions prohibiting us from blowing instruments in Term 4, we found a different and creative way of coming together in a band setting. 

 

I decided that a classroom of xylophones and other percussion instruments would be a fun and new venture for our Year 5 students. We rehearsed each week in our music lessons and worked together to produce a performance which was shared to family via a video link, with Mr Charlton and Mr Earle as our live audience.

 

Congratulations to all Year 5 students for their perseverance and dedication to the Band program, in what has been a very challenging year for musicians.

Kadences Girls’ Choir

Nicole Bull, Kadences Conductor

 

During the remote learning period, the Kadences girls’ choir worked together to make a virtual choir performance. The girls all recorded their individual parts and these were then edited to form the choir’s rendition of Keep Holding on

 

We chose this song as the words had special significance to us. No matter what, or how you are feeling in times of need, remember that there is always someone out there who cares. We hope you enjoy the song.
